Finca el Cerrillo is a restored old olive mill farmhouse and is situated in the high foothills of the Sierra Almijara. The hotel has well equipped rooms and a beautiful terraced garden (we even saw a chameleon), leading towards the swimming pool and loungers, from where you’ve a stunning view. Though you can have dinner in the old Andalucian villages of Cannilas or Competa, most people stay in the hotel. Not difficult to understand: fresh and delicious. The Costa del Sol is close but exploring the Moorish villages or the Nerja caves are also rewarding choices.
